#b96059 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b96059 is composed of 72.5% red, 37.6%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.1% magenta, 51.9%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 4.4 degrees, a saturation of 40.7% and a lightness of 53.7%. #b96059 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c0b2 with #730000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#b96059 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b96059 has RGB values of R:185, G:96,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.52,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12148825.
